Nombre: 1146692
Country: Bulgaria
Nombre: 1146693
Country: Germany
Source: TED
Nombre: 1146694
Country: Norway
Nombre: 1146695
Nombre: 1146696
Country: Switzerland
Nombre: 1146697
Country: United Kingdom
Source: gov.uk Contracts Finder